7.0 Configuration Procedure: Nightringer

What is a Nightringer?
The CyberData SIP Paging Adapter offers a secondary SIP extension called Nightringer in
addition to the primary extension used for paging.
The Nightringer plays a customizable ring tone when an incoming call is detected. The
Nightringer extension can be added to ring groups for simultaneous ringing. When added to a
ring group, the Nightringer will ring until a ring group member picks up the call. The
Nightringer stops ringing when the call is answered by a ring group member or when the caller
disconnects before a ring group member picks up the call. The Nightringer extension cannot
answer a call.
Provisioning Nightringer with RingCentral
Provisioning a Nightringer extension with RingCentral requires creating a user and provisioning
an IP phone in the same manner as the paging extension in
Section 6.0 "Configuration
Procedure: Voice-Prompted
Paging". Therefore, if you plan to use the Nightringer extension in
addition to voice prompted paging, then you will need a total of two RingCentral users
associated with IP Phones.
It is important to note the Paging Extension and Nightringer Extension must use separate sets of
SIP extension parameters. That is, each must be assigned their own SIP extension. The
Nightringer cannot use the same provisioning information already in use by the Paging
Extension (and vice versa).
To be clear, when integrating with RingCentral the Nightringer extension must be provisioned as
an IP phone rather than a Paging Device in order to allow the Nightringer to ring.
If the Nightringer is provisioned and registered as a Paging Device, the Nighringer will only ring
for 2 seconds before the call is cancelled by the RingCentral server. Thus, it is necessary to
provision the Nightringer as an IP phone for full functionality. Please consult with RingCentral
for costs associated with IP phone provisioning on your account.
Once you have created a user and associated an IP phone for the Nightringer extension, refer to
the popup window labeled Assisted Generic IP Phone/Adaptor Provisioning that appears after
following assisted provisioning steps for the Nightringer. You will use the provisioning
information to register the Nightringer extension with RingCentral.
